The Experiential Learning Model of Kolb, Rubin and McIntyre (1984) and the Learning Style Inventory (LSI) developed by Kolb is discussed in relation to accountants. The theory and the Inventory are examined, and various criticisms of the LSI are presented. Research using the LSI to identify the...
